Hi — ahead of tomorrow's disaster-recovery drill for the Hollowgate catalogue import, please review the runbook tonight. You'll fail the importer over to the Dunmoor standby, replay the most recent batch, and confirm checksums before declaring success. Expect roughly forty minutes end to end. The standby node will prompt for the operator recovery credential at first login; use the passphrase below.

vault phrase of faweg-kahif = fraath-zorox-praius

Handover Note — Directors' Transition. As agreed, the hiring freeze in the Meridial Services division remains in effect through year-end. Open requisitions are paused except two safety-critical roles already approved. Attrition backfills require CFO sign-off. My successor should monitor workload in the Calverton unit, where strain is highest. Board reporting continues monthly. The reasoning behind the freeze is summarized in the note below.

management briefing: Only 7 of the 100 pilot accounts renewed Zorath, so a churn review is set for April 15.

Ticket: Loading Dock Delivery Hours — Contractor Notice

Visiting contractors working on the Tarlen Building refurbishment should note that the loading dock on Ferris Lane accepts deliveries between 06:30 and 11:00 on weekdays only. Outside these hours the roller shutter is locked and alarmed, and goods left on the apron will be refused. Please schedule material drops accordingly and notify the dock supervisor at least one day ahead. Contractors needing access to the dock office to sign the delivery register should use the code below.

badge for kahif-kahog: bdg-QW-0